NEWBERRY – In a return to Eleazer Arena, the Newberry College men's basketball team will look to earn a South Atlantic Conference win over visiting Lenoir-Rhyne tomorrow (Jan. 10). Tipoff is set for 7:30 p.m.

Scouting the Wolves:
• Newberry (2-9, 1-5 SAC) lost its most recent game on the road to Carson-Newman Saturday.
•
James Lovorn led the Wolves in scoring (14 points) for the second consecutive game after a season-high 19-point showing against Wingate earlier in the week.
• Lovorn also had a season-best seven assists against the Eagles and leads the team in the category with 26.
• Freshman
Shane Hawkins had a career-high eight points versus C-N, and
Luke Nesbit recorded his first points as a Wolf.
Scouting the Bears:
• Lenoir-Rhyne (9-5, 4-2 SAC) has won five of its last seven games including an 85-78 home win over UVA Wise Saturday.
• The Bears were led by Tay Smith's 21 points and seven rebounds against the Cavs; Smith is second on L-R in scoring (14.1 points per game).
• Jaheim Taylor scored a season-high 19 points for L-R on an efficient 8-of-12 shooting while sinking 3 of 5 3-pointers.
• Nas Tyson, the Bears' leading scorer with 14.8 points per game, is second in the SAC in 3-point shooting percentage (52.4%), making 22 of 42 on the season.
